This month Jo sent me the Paper Inklings range. For the sketch (my last blog post) I used the Paper Inklings Australian Flag papers to create an ANZAC Day layout. Jo also sent me the Paper Inklings Aussie Stamps paper and keeping with the theme of ANZACs I have used this paper to create a layout of my Pop in the army during WWII.


I have used Kaiser Cardstock (white, green and black) coupled with the Paper Inklings paper. I inked the papers with a Kaisercraft sepia ink pad.
I have also used some tulle and inked it for another dimension to the page.
I used some string and have created my own embellishment using a beer bottle lid.
